What is Form 990-EZ Instructions

The Instructions for Form 990-EZ is a guideline document used by tax-exempt organizations to properly complete and file the Form 990-EZ, which is a short form return under the Internal Revenue Code.

Organizations eligible to file Form 990-EZ typically include those exempt under section 501(c), 527, or 4947(a)(1) of the Internal Revenue Code, provided they meet certain income thresholds.
Form 990-EZ must generally be filed on the 15th day of the 5th month after the end of the organization's fiscal year, which can vary based on your specific fiscal calendar.
Form 990-EZ can be submitted electronically through authorized e-filing services or by mailing a paper form to the IRS at the address specified in the instructions.
While Form 990-EZ itself doesn’t typically require supporting documents to be filed, organizations should keep records on hand, such as financial statements and prior forms for reference.
Common mistakes include omitting necessary information, miscalculating financial figures, or failing to submit by the deadline. Always double-check entries against the IRS guidelines.
Processing times for Form 990-EZ can vary but typically take several weeks. Ensuring timely submission can help avoid delays in your organization's tax compliance status.
There is no filing fee associated with submitting Form 990-EZ; however, if you choose to use professional services or e-filing platforms, costs may apply.
